Hallo zusammen, ich hätte da mal eine Verständnisfrage beim Lesen/Schreiben des EEPROM eines Atmega644 / 16 MHz in Assembler. Im Datenblatt und anderen Seiten habe ich gelesen, dass die CPU oder so ähnlich, beim lesen eines EEPROM-Bytes eine 2 Takt-Pause macht, beim schreiben eine 4 Takt-Pause. Bezieht sich die Pause jetzt nur auf den lese/schreib Vorgang oder auch auf Timer, SPI oder desselben? Oder habe ich etwas falsch verstanden? Mfg modellbahner71
Hans-J. A. schrieb: > Bezieht sich die Pause jetzt nur auf den lese/schreib Vorgang oder auch > auf Timer, SPI oder desselben? Oder habe ich etwas falsch verstanden? Alle Peripherie läuft natürlich weiter. Die Pause bezieht sich auf die Befehlsausführung.
Man beachte, es gibt ein Flag, welches anzeigt, ob nach dem Schreiben, wieder gelesen werden kann.
Bitte melde dich an um einen Beitrag zu schreiben. Anmeldung ist kostenlos und dauert nur eine Minute.
Bestehender Account
Schon ein Account bei Google/GoogleMail? Keine Anmeldung erforderlich!
Mit Google-Account einloggen
Mit Google-Account einloggen
Noch kein Account? Hier anmelden.